AI Summary
-
Amends the River Edge Redevelopment Zone Act to change the repeal date of Section 10-10.1 from July 29, 2017 to July 29, 2019.
-
Establishes that costs for utility facility removal or relocation in a River Edge Redevelopment Zone shall be shared equally among the public utility, the municipality, and qualifying landowners within 100 feet of the facility.
-
Caps each municipality or landowner's cost responsibility at either an equal percentage of total project costs or $3,667,000, whichever is less.
-
Allows public utilities to recover unshared costs through tariffs to all retail customers in the municipality or municipalities where removal or relocation occurs.
-
Directs the Illinois Commerce Commission to allow utilities to fully recover all environmental remediation costs related to facility removal or relocation from all retail customers system-wide, recorded as regulatory assets to be amortized over a reasonable period.
